Chart.js中的可滚动x轴

7

我想在我的网站上使用Chart.js库来绘制图表,但我打算向图表提供大量数据(>1000)。然而,当我将数据提供给chart.js线性图表时,图表不会被滚动,而是将值推在一起,使图表难以阅读。有没有办法让chart.js线性图表在x轴上可滚动?


Stepan,你找到解决这个问题的方法了吗?我也处于同样的困境中。 - user1361529
一样,我现在正在反向工程Chartjs以“解锁”这种能力。 - astryk
1个回答

2
我曾经遇到过这个问题,通过使用jquery编辑我的chartjs画布的父元素的css来解决它。这不是一个非常健壮的解决方案,但确实使数据可读/可滚动。
<div id="parentDiv"><canvas id="myChart" width="15000" height="400"></canvas></div>

<script>
    $("#parentDiv").css("width", "1000px");
    $("#parentDiv").css("overflow", "auto");
</script>

网页内容由stack overflow 提供, 点击上面的
可以查看英文原文,
原文链接